It is also possible to find a glossary of terms used in evolutionary biology. These terms include:
Adaptation is the process of changing heritable traits to become more suitable to their environment. This is the result of natural selection. Organisms that have better-adapted traits are more likely than those with less adaptable traits to reproduce and survive.
Common ancestor: The latest common ancestor of two or more distinct species. By analyzing the DNA from these species, it is possible to determine the common ancestor.
Deoxyribonucleic Acid: A massive biological molecular containing the necessary information for cell replication. The information is contained in a sequence of nucleotides that are strung together to form long chains, referred to as chromosomes. Mutations are the cause of new genetic information in cells.
Coevolution is the relationship between two species in which the evolution of one species are influenced evolutionary changes of the other. Examples of coevolution include the interactions between predator and prey or the parasite and the host.

Darwin's Origin was published in 1859, when just a few antediluvian fossils of humans were discovered. The famous skullcap, with the bones that accompanied it were discovered in 1856 in the Little Feldhofer Grotto of Germany. It is now recognized as an early Homo neanderthalensis. While the skullcap wasn't published until 1858, which was a year before the first edition of the Origin was published, it's extremely unlikely that Darwin had seen or heard of it.
